Package org.activiti.runtime.api.impl
Class TaskAdminRuntimeImpl
java.lang.Object
org.activiti.runtime.api.impl.TaskAdminRuntimeImpl
- All Implemented Interfaces:
TaskAdminRuntime
@PreAuthorize("hasAnyRole(\'ACTIVITI_ADMIN\',\'APPLICATION_MANAGER\')")
public class TaskAdminRuntimeImpl
extends Object
implements TaskAdminRuntime
-
Constructor Summary
ConstructorsConstructorDescriptionTaskAdminRuntimeImpl(TaskService taskService, APITaskConverter taskConverter, APIVariableInstanceConverter variableInstanceConverter, TaskRuntimeHelper taskRuntimeHelper, SecurityManager securityManager) -
Method Summary
Modifier and TypeMethodDescriptionvoidaddCandidateGroups(CandidateGroupsPayload candidateGroupsPayload) voidaddCandidateUsers(CandidateUsersPayload candidateUsersPayload) assign(AssignTaskPayload assignTaskPayload) assignMultiple(AssignTasksPayload assignTasksPayload) claim(ClaimTaskPayload claimTaskPayload) complete(CompleteTaskPayload completeTaskPayload) voidcreateVariable(CreateTaskVariablePayload createTaskVariablePayload) delete(DeleteTaskPayload deleteTaskPayload) voiddeleteCandidateGroups(CandidateGroupsPayload candidateGroupsPayload) voiddeleteCandidateUsers(CandidateUsersPayload candidateUsersPayload) groupCandidates(String taskId) lastCreatedTaskByProcessInstanceIdAndTaskDefinitionKey(String processInstanceId, String taskDefinitionKey) release(ReleaseTaskPayload releaseTaskPayload) tasks(Pageable pageable, GetTasksPayload getTasksPayload) update(UpdateTaskPayload updateTaskPayload) voidupdateVariable(UpdateTaskVariablePayload updateTaskVariablePayload) userCandidates(String taskId) variables(GetTaskVariablesPayload getTaskVariablesPayload)
-
Constructor Details
-
Method Details
-
task
- Specified by:
taskin interfaceTaskAdminRuntime
-
lastCreatedTaskByProcessInstanceIdAndTaskDefinitionKey
public Task lastCreatedTaskByProcessInstanceIdAndTaskDefinitionKey(String processInstanceId, String taskDefinitionKey) - Specified by:
lastCreatedTaskByProcessInstanceIdAndTaskDefinitionKeyin interfaceTaskAdminRuntime
-
update
- Specified by:
updatein interfaceTaskAdminRuntime
-
delete
- Specified by:
deletein interfaceTaskAdminRuntime
-
variables
- Specified by:
variablesin interfaceTaskAdminRuntime
-
createVariable
- Specified by:
createVariablein interfaceTaskAdminRuntime
-
updateVariable
- Specified by:
updateVariablein interfaceTaskAdminRuntime
-
complete
- Specified by:
completein interfaceTaskAdminRuntime
-
claim
- Specified by:
claimin interfaceTaskAdminRuntime
-
release
- Specified by:
releasein interfaceTaskAdminRuntime
-
assign
- Specified by:
assignin interfaceTaskAdminRuntime
-
assignMultiple
- Specified by:
assignMultiplein interfaceTaskAdminRuntime
-
addCandidateUsers
- Specified by:
addCandidateUsersin interfaceTaskAdminRuntime
-
deleteCandidateUsers
- Specified by:
deleteCandidateUsersin interfaceTaskAdminRuntime
-
addCandidateGroups
- Specified by:
addCandidateGroupsin interfaceTaskAdminRuntime
-
deleteCandidateGroups
- Specified by:
deleteCandidateGroupsin interfaceTaskAdminRuntime
-
userCandidates
- Specified by:
userCandidatesin interfaceTaskAdminRuntime
-
groupCandidates
- Specified by:
groupCandidatesin interfaceTaskAdminRuntime
-